Output 24aabd7af71f845553db11f8eb913cf2614321f6a5ac1a2d9e397a6950ac01c6:10

value
24324044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fc6d285fc18d6966f69606d85b5353d77107768 OP_EQUAL
address
MM1P3HHA6bgjinMTkzswtnpxwGarY3hFSi
transaction
24aabd7af71f845553db11f8eb913cf2614321f6a5ac1a2d9e397a6950ac01c6
spent
true